What Is a Car Battery Charger Pack, and How Does It Work?
A car battery charger pack is a portable device used to recharge a vehicle’s battery. It connects to the battery terminals and provides electrical current to restore power. This device can help when a car battery is dead or low.
The definition of a car battery charger aligns with descriptions from the National Automotive Service Task Force, which defines battery chargers as tools that supply rechargeable batteries with electric current to restore their charge level.
Car battery charger packs come in various types, including trickle chargers and jump starters. Trickle chargers provide a slow charge to maintain a battery’s full capacity, while jump starters deliver a quick boost to kickstart a vehicle. Users can choose between manual and automatic options based on their needs.
According to AutoZone, most battery chargers can manage various voltage systems, such as 6V and 12V batteries. This flexibility allows users to maintain different types of vehicles, such as cars, motorcycles, and recreational vehicles.
Common reasons for using a car battery charger pack include leaving lights on, extreme weather conditions, and aging batteries. These factors can drain a battery’s charge and require recharging.

-
Overcharge Protection:
Overcharge protection prevents the charger pack from supplying excess voltage to the device. This feature automatically pauses charging when the battery reaches full capacity, reducing the risk of battery damage and overheating. According to a study by Battery University, overcharging can lead to battery swelling and reduced lifespan. Charger packs with integrated overcharge protection often include a microcontroller that monitors voltage levels, ensuring safe charging practices and safeguarding the device. -
Short Circuit Protection:
Short circuit protection safeguards against abnormal electrical conditions that may cause a sudden surge of electricity. In such cases, the charger pack intelligently disconnects the power supply to prevent harmful effects such as fires or explosions. The National Fire Protection Association (NFPA) reports that electrical shorts are a leading cause of fires. An example is the use of fusible links in charger packs, which break the circuit when excess current flows, enhancing safety. -
Temperature Control:
Temperature control mechanisms manage the heat generated during charging. Charger packs should have built-in sensors that adjust power delivery based on temperature fluctuations. High temperatures can damage batteries and reduce their lifespan. Research from the Journal of Power Sources indicates that maintaining optimal operating temperatures can improve battery performance and safety. Many charger packs utilize fan systems or thermal cutoffs to ensure devices do not overheat. -
Surge Protection:
Surge protection shields the charger pack from voltage spikes caused by electrical disturbances. These surges can originate from lightning strikes or sudden power outages, posing a risk to both the battery and the connected device. Devices with surge protection often employ Metal Oxide Varistors (MOVs) to absorb excess voltage and protect circuits, as recommended by the Electrical Safety Foundation International (ESFI). Such protection is crucial for maintaining consistent performance and preventing equipment failure. -
Certified Components:
Certified components adhere to strict safety and quality standards set by regulatory authorities. Choosing charger packs with certifications, such as UL (Underwriters Laboratories) or CE (Conformité Européenne), ensures that the device has undergone rigorous testing. These certifications indicate compliance with safety protocols, which can significantly reduce risks associated with electrical malfunctions or injuries. According to the International Electrotechnical Commission (IEC), certified devices are more likely to be reliable and safe for consumer use.

How Can You Ensure the Longevity of Your Car Battery Charger Pack?
To ensure the longevity of your car battery charger pack, follow specific maintenance practices and usage guidelines.
-
Store the charger properly: Keep the charger in a cool, dry place. Avoid extreme temperatures, as heat can degrade electronic components.
-
Avoid overcharging: Disconnect the charger once the battery is fully charged. Overcharging can lead to battery damage and reduced lifespan.
-
Use the correct settings: Match the charger settings to your battery type. Using the wrong setting can cause overheating and charging inefficiencies.
-
Inspect regularly: Check cables and connectors for fraying or corrosion. Regular inspections help identify potential issues before they become significant problems.
-
Clean terminals: Keep the charger’s terminals clean and free from debris. Corrosion can lead to poor connections and inefficient charging.
-
Limit exposure to moisture: Protect the charger from water and humidity. Moisture can cause short-circuits and damage internal components.
-
Charge batteries in a ventilated area: Adequate airflow prevents heat build-up during charging. Heat can reduce the efficiency and lifespan of the charger.
By adhering to these practices, you can enhance the durability and performance of your car battery charger pack.
